What you can do with Google Maps MCP

Move from place discovery to detailed comparison and review analysis without opening dozens of listings.

Claude finding highly rated coffee shops with the Google Maps MCP

Find places in plain English

Search for businesses, attractions, services, or other places with a specific city or area, then bring the best matches directly into the conversation.

Filter the search

Bias results by country and language, restrict them to a place type, filter by price level, and retrieve up to about 60 places with pagination handled.

Claude comparing Google Maps place details including opening hours and price level

Inspect complete place details

Use a Place ID to retrieve address, coordinates, business status, category, rating, price, Maps URL, website, phone numbers, timezone, and available service options.

Compare practical details

Check regular and current opening hours, delivery or takeout availability, parking, payment, and accessibility fields when Google provides them.

Claude analyzing recurring themes across Google Maps reviews

Retrieve up to 500 reviews

Pull reviews by Place ID and sort them by relevance, newest, highest rating, or lowest rating, with country and language context when needed.

Analyze recurring themes

Turn hundreds of reviews into quantified praise, complaints, customer language, service gaps, and comparison points instead of reading every review manually.

What a session actually looks like

Maps research runs as read-only tools. If you turn the findings into a document, sheet, or message, that downstream write waits for approval.

Claude researching Google Maps places and reviews before drafting an approval-gated brief

Example using google_maps_find_places, google_maps_get_place_reviews, and docs_create_document. Only the document write requires approval.
